
How to Add Binary Numbers Easily
Learn how to add binary numbers step by step, with clear rules, examples, and tips to avoid common errors đ§ŽđĄ. Perfect for students and tech enthusiasts in Nigeria!
Edited By
Liam Foster
When diving into the basics of digital computing, one of the first skills to master is adding binary numbers, the foundation of all modern computing and data processing. Binary, or base 2, differs from our usual decimal system because it only uses two digits: 0 and 1. Understanding how to add these digits correctly is key for anyone working with computers, from traders automating financial models to educators teaching coding fundamentals.
This article will break down the addition process in a simple way, showing you step-by-step how binary addition works, real-world examples you might encounter, and common mistakes to avoid. Mastery of this concept opens the door into more complex areas like Boolean logic, error-checking algorithms, and even understanding how CPUs perform calculations.

Grasping binary addition is not just academicâit's practical. Whether you're a broker analyzing automated trading systems or an analyst interpreting data flows, this knowledge helps you understand the digital backbone behind the tools you use every day.
We will cover:
How the binary number system is structured
The rules for adding binary digits
Worked examples illustrating each step
Tips for avoiding common errors
By the end of this guide, youâll have a firm grasp on how to add binary numbers, laying a strong foundation for more advanced computing topics or improving your workflow with tech-driven tools. Letâs get started on making zeros and ones work for you!
Understanding the binary number system is the first step to grasping how addition works in base 2. This system is the backbone of digital electronics and computing â everything from online banking platforms to stock trading tools depends on it.
Here, weâll break down the core concepts without getting bogged down in jargon. Knowing these basics helps traders, analysts, and educators appreciate how computers process information at the lowest level, which in turn affects software performance and data accuracy.
Base 2, or the binary system, is the numbering system computers use to represent data. Unlike the familiar decimal system that has digits from 0 to 9, binary only uses two digits: 0 and 1. These two digits represent the off and on states in digital circuits, making it practical for electronic devices to interpret data reliably.
In simple terms, base 2 counts like this: 0, 1, 10, 11, 100, and so forth. Each new number represents a power of two rather than ten, which is the case in the decimal system. For example, binary 100 equals decimal 4 (since it is 1Ă2² + 0Ă2š + 0Ă2â°).
Each binary digit is called a bit, which is short for âbinary digit.â These bits carry weight depending on their position in the number. The rightmost bit is the least significant bit (LSB), and the leftmost is the most significant bit (MSB).
Bits have values of either 0 or 1, and their position determines how much they contribute to the total number. For instance, in the binary number 1011, the bits represent:
1 Ă 2Âł = 8
0 à 2² = 0
1 à 2š = 2
1 Ă 2â° = 1
Adding those, we get 8 + 0 + 2 + 1 = 11 in decimal.
Unlike the decimal system where place values increase by powers of 10 (1, 10, 100, 1000), the binary system increases by powers of 2 (1, 2, 4, 8). This changes how numbers are represented and manipulated.
For example, the decimal number 6 is written as 110 in binary (4 + 2 + 0). This difference is essential because computers donât work well with base 10 internally â electronics rely on electrical states that fit perfectly with only two options: on or off.
Recognizing this difference aids anyone working with digital tech or financial software, where data efficiency and accuracy can influence trading decisions or program designs.
As noted earlier, a bit is the simplest unit in binary representation. It's similar to how each bead on an abacus represents a single value, but here, the value is either present (1) or not (0).
In computers, bits combine to form bytes (8 bits), which determine things like the range of values a number can hold or the complexity of instructions a processor can execute. For traders using high-frequency algorithms, understanding that every operation boils down to bits helps in appreciating system limitations and optimizations.
The place value of each bit increases exponentially by powers of two, starting from the right. Think of it like climbing stairs where each step doubles in height from the previous one â the 1st step has value 1, the 2nd step value 2, the 3rd step value 4, and so on.
For example, the binary 101 translates as:

1 à 2² = 4
0 à 2š = 0
1 Ă 2â° = 1
Totaling 5 in decimal.
Having a clear understanding of place values is crucial when adding binary numbers because it influences how the value carries over when sums exceed 1 (the maximum in binary for a single bit).
In summary, knowing the basics of binary numbers â what base 2 means, how bits work, and the role of place values â sets a solid groundwork. Itâs not just academic; itâs practical, helping professionals from various fields better understand the tech behind their tools and data.
Grasping the principles behind adding binary numbers is like learning the ropes before climbing a mountainâit sets the ground for everything else. Knowing the rules and the process helps avoid simple blunders that can trip you up, especially since binary arithmetic is at the heart of computing. Itâs essential because computers run on these digits (bits), and getting addition right is what makes complex calculations possible.
Understanding these principles also gives you a more intuitive feel for how processors handle data. The idea isnât just theoryâit translates directly to practical tasks like programming, debugging, or even trading algorithms, where binary-level operations underpin key decisions.
Adding zero and one is the simplest starting point. When you add 0 + 0, the sum is 0; 0 + 1 or 1 + 0 equals 1. These form the building blocks of binary arithmetic since each digit in a binary number is either 0 or 1. Knowing this helps you avoid mistakes; for example, assuming 0 + 1 could ever be anything else.
Handling sums greater than one is where it gets interesting. In binary, 1 + 1 is not 2 â since 2 isnât a single digit in base 2. Instead, 1 + 1 gives a sum of 0 with a carry of 1 into the next higher bit position. Think of it like an odometer rolling over: when digits add up past 1, you reset the current digit to 0 and carry over 1 to the next place. This logic is key because multiple carries can happen, much like how you carry tens in decimal addition.
The carry-over concept in base 2 is crucial for adding longer binary numbers. If you imagine adding 1 + 1 + 1, the first two 1s create a sum of 0 with carry 1; the carry then adds to the third 1, causing another carry. Recognizing and managing these carry bits correctly ensures your total sum is accurate. Without this, binary addition would quickly get tangled and produce wrong results.
Aligning binary numbers before adding is like lining up your columns in decimal addition. The bits with the same place value need to be stacked correctly, rightmost to rightmost. Misalignment often leads to mistakes, such as mixing less significant bits with more significant ones, throwing off the result completely.
Starting the addition from the least significant bit (LSB) is a straightforward approach. Since the rightmost digit represents the smallest value (2^0), you add from there going left. This method matches how carries propagate â starting at the right avoids missing any carry bits as you move along, just like adding cents before dollars when counting money.
Dealing with carry bits is often the trickiest but also the most rewarding part of binary addition. When a sum exceeds 1, the carry bit is generated and added to the next column. Keep track of it carefully, and always remember to add the carry to the next bitâs sum. Forgetting this is where many beginners stumble. A simple example would be adding:
1 1 0 1
1 0 1 1
Start with LSB: 1 + 1 = 0 with carry 1
Next bit: 0 + 1 + carry 1 = 0 with carry 1
And so on, carrying forward until finished.
> Remember: Carry bits arenât just leftovers; theyâre an essential part of how binary addition extends beyond single digits.
Mastering these principles equips you to handle binary numbers confidently, whether youâre coding, analyzing data, or building digital circuits. With practice, these rules become second nature, turning what seems like a foreign system into something as natural as decimal addition.
## Examples of Binary Addition
Understanding binary addition is far more effective when paired with actual examples. Itâs one thing to learn the rules in theory and quite another to see the numbers in action. Examples provide concrete illustrations that clear up confusion and build confidence in applying the rules. For anyone dabbling in digital tech or computing principles, getting comfortable with these examples is a must.
### Simple Binary Addition Examples
#### Adding two single-bit numbers
Starting small is best; adding two single bitsâeither 0 or 1âis the very foundation of binary addition. There are only four possible scenarios:
- 0 + 0 = 0
- 0 + 1 = 1
- 1 + 0 = 1
- 1 + 1 = 10 (which means 0 and carry 1)
This simplicity masks the importance: every multi-bit addition builds off these basics. When two 1s are added, for instance, you see carry mechanics in play for the first time. Mastering these little steps helps prevent mistakes once you move to more complex numbers.
#### Adding multi-bit binary numbers without carry
Next up, try adding binary numbers where no carry overs occur. Itâs like adding decimal numbers that donât push digits into the next column. For example:
1010
+ 0101
1111Here, each pair of bits adds up to either 0 or 1, no carry. Practicing this builds confidence in aligning numbers and reading place values correctly. It's straightforward but a good âwarm upâ before tackling more tangled additions with carries.
Things get spicier when multiple carry overs happen. Take these two binary numbers:
1111
+ 1011Starting from the right:
1 + 1 = 10, sum 0 carry 1
Next column: 1 + 1 + 1(carry) = 11, sum 1 carry 1
Next: 1 + 0 + 1(carry) = 10, sum 0 carry 1
Last column: 1 + 1 + 1(carry) = 11, sum 1 carry 1
The result is 11010, showing how multiple carries cascade. Anyone unfamiliar with this might easily forget a carry or misplace it, messing up the entire calculation. This example stresses the importance of patience and methodical work.
Binary addition can trip up even those comfortable with decimal math. Some common slip-ups include:
Misalignment of numbers: Always line up bits by their least significant bit (rightmost side).
Forgetting to carry: Ignoring or dropping carry bits anywhere down the line leads to wrong results.
Mixing decimal and binary digits: Sometimes learners confuse digits from the decimal system (like 2 or 3) as valid binary bits.
To steer clear of these errors, write your working steps down clearly. Donât rush. Using pencil-and-paper or simple digital tools like calculators that handle binary can really help reinforce the process.
Remember: Precision beats speed in binary addition. Taking a moment to double-check your carries and alignment saves a lot of headache later on.
By working through both simple and carry-heavy examples, you'll grasp why each step matters and how to apply those steps correctly every time. With practice, these binary additions become second nature, a useful skill no matter what digital field youâre diving into.
Binary addition is more than just a math exercise; it's the backbone of how computers operate. Whether you're dealing with a simple calculator app or complex financial algorithms running on Wall Street, understanding binary addition is key. In computing, this process directly impacts how data is processed, stored, and manipulated.
At its core, binary addition enables machines to perform tasks rapidly and accurately. Without it, we wouldn't have the powerful processors or efficient programming methods we rely on today. This section explores the practical roles of binary addition, focusing on the hardware level within digital circuits and processors, as well as its integration in software programming and error detection techniques.
The arithmetic logic unit, or ALU, is the part of a computer's processor that performs arithmetic and logical operations. Binary addition is one of its fundamental tasks. The ALU uses binary addersâcircuits designed specifically to add binary numbers quickly and efficiently. For example, when you add 1011 and 1101, the ALU performs this addition in nanoseconds using these binary adders.
This operation is crucial because every calculation inside a CPU, from simple addition to complex algorithms, relies on accurate binary addition. The ALU's ability to quickly add binary numbers means faster computations overall, which in turn improves computer performance. Imagine a trader running high-frequency trading algorithms; behind the scenes, countless binary addition operations are happening every moment to crunch data almost instantly.
Processors donât only handle addition; they also use binary addition as a building block for subtraction, multiplication, division, and logical comparisons. For instance, subtraction in processors is often handled by adding the two's complement of a numberâa concept completely based on binary addition.
This means binary addition is fundamental to a processor's instruction set. Complex calculations necessary for financial modeling, data analysis, or even gaming simulations depend heavily on speedy binary addition. If the addition is slow or faulty, the entire system performance suffers, leading to delays or inaccurate outcomes.
Even when you're writing software, binary addition plays a central role beneath the surface. Languages like C, Python, and Java abstract this process away, but ultimately they compile down to instructions that perform binary addition at the hardware level.
In some cases, programmers directly manipulate bits for performance gainsâfor example, in embedded systems or when optimizing critical sections of code. Understanding binary addition helps developers implement efficient algorithms, bitwise operations, and low-level data processing.
Consider a scenario where youâre developing a cryptographic application; precise control over bits and fast binary addition can enhance both security and speed.
Binary addition isn't just about mathâit's also used in error detection methods such as checksums and cyclic redundancy checks (CRC). When data is transmitted over networks or stored on disks, errors can creep in. To spot these, computers use binary addition to compute special values that verify data integrity.
For example, a checksum adds up all the bits in a data block. If the received checksum doesnât match the computed one, it signals data corruption. This simple yet effective error checker relies entirely on accurate binary addition to work.
In real-world applications, binary addition becomes a silent guardian, ensuring data is correct and systems run smoothly.
Understanding these applications helps traders, analysts, and educators appreciate why binary addition isn't just academic â itâs essential for the digital age they operate within. Mastering this concept provides a deeper insight into how the very tools they use every day function at the basic level.
When working with binary addition, it's easy to hit a few snags that can trip up even experienced users. Understanding common challenges and some practical tips makes the whole process smoother and less prone to errors. This section digs into typical mistakes and offers hands-on advice to help you master binary addition without frequent headaches.
One common hiccup is misaligning the binary numbers before adding. Since binary addition works from right to left, each bit must line up with its counterpart in the other number. Imagine trying to add 1101 and 101 without placing them properly:
1101 101
If misplaced, this throws off the entire calculation and leads to the wrong sum. Always double-check the alignment, ensuring least significant bits sit directly across.
#### Forgetting to carry
Forgetting to carry the extra 1 when the sum exceeds 1 can cause errors that compound down the line. Since 1 + 1 equals 10 in binary, the 'carry' one gets moved to the next higher bit. Ignoring this step is like forgetting to carry over a ten in decimal addition; the final answer won't add up. Pay close attention when bits add up to two or three, and mark your carry as you proceed.
#### Mixing decimal and binary digits
Sometimes, binary addition gets muddled when decimal digits sneak into the binary stringâlike writing "2" or "9" in what should be a string of zeroes and ones. This mix-up usually happens when switching between systems carelessly or inputting data incorrectly. Remember, binary digits only include 0s and 1s, so spotting any other number is an automatic red flag. If unsure, re-check your data source and sanitize inputs to keep everything clean.
### Tips to Practice and Master Binary Addition
#### Using practice problems
The best way to get comfortable with binary addition is by doing a bunch of practice problems. Start with simple cases, like adding single bits, then gradually move to more complex multi-bit additions with carries. Plenty of textbooks and online resources offer exercises designed just for this. Practicing helps you spot where you might usually slip and makes the rules second nature.
#### Visual aids and tools
Sometimes, a drawing or tool can make all the difference. Using graph paper to write out bits helps maintain alignment, and tools like binary calculators can show you step-by-step how addition works. For educators and traders dealing with digital data, these tools clarify the process. Even color-coded sticky notes to represent bits and carries aren't out of the questionâthey help keep things clear and tangible.
#### Stepwise verification
After completing an addition, retrace your steps bit by bit to verify the sum. This double-checking might feel tedious but catching a forgotten carry or misalignment early saves bigger headaches later. Some folks find it helpful to write down each intermediate carry explicitlyâitâs an old-school move that works wonders for accuracy.
> **Pro tip:** Treat binary addition like balancing your checkbook; a small oversight early on can snowball into a big problem. Double-check then double-check again.
Mastering these common challenges with solid practice and clear methods will have you adding binary numbers with confidence. Whether you're a trader analyzing tech systems or an educator teaching students, these practical tips bring clarity and reliability to the process.
Learn how to add binary numbers step by step, with clear rules, examples, and tips to avoid common errors đ§ŽđĄ. Perfect for students and tech enthusiasts in Nigeria!

Explore how to add and subtract binary numbers with clear steps and examples đ§Ž. Learn two's complement and practical tips for binary calculations đ.

Explore how to add binary numbers step-by-step, with clear examples and tips to avoid common errors. Perfect for computing learners and pros! đťâđ˘

Explore how binary number addition works đ˘. Understand step-by-step methods, examples, and common challenges to strengthen your computing skills đť.
Based on 15 reviews